      Let \((W,\omega,\lambda)\) be a Liouville domain with compact contact boundary \((M,\xi= \ker\lambda/M)\), let \(L\) be an asymptotically conical exact Lagrangian with connected Legendrian boundary \(\Lambda=\partial L\) such that \((\lambda,L)\) is regular. The symplectic growth of the pair \((W,L)\) is defined as the growth in dimension of the filtered wrapped Floer homology: \[\Gamma_{\text{symp}}(W,L)= \Gamma(\dim_{\text{id}} WH^\alpha(W,L)).\] It is proved that if \(\Gamma_{\text{symp}}(W,L)> 0\), then the topology entropy of every positive contactomorphism of \((M,\xi)\) is positive.
